2027: ‘He’s formidable politician’ – Donald Duke points out Tinubu’s weakness

The 2027 presidential candidate of the People’s Redemption Party, PRP, Donald Duke, has described President Bola Tinubu as a formidable politician.

Speaking during an interview on Channels Television’s Politics Today on Monday, Duke said the only issue he has with Tinubu is governance.

According to the former Cross River State governor, President Tinubu is weak on governance.

DAILY POST reports that Duke and Tinubu were governors from 1999 to 2007.

Duke said, “Give it to President Bola Tinubu. He’s a formidable politician. My issue with him is governance, not politics.

“From what we have seen in the last three years, he’s very weak on governance. We’re in a disaster. It’s repairable, but not with the trajectory he’s going.

“If Tinubu comes back like a born-again and says he’s made a mistake, maybe we can consider it, but this trajectory, no.”

“He’s a stubborn politician too. Give it to him. He believes in what he’s doing. That’s his conviction.

“If we continue this way, where year after year poverty increases, I’m not sure it would be fine,” he added.
